1️ Start With a Business Problem, Not an AI Tool
The biggest mistake SMEs make is starting with technology first.
Instead of asking:
❌ “Which AI tool should we buy?”
Ask:
✅ “Where are we losing time, money, or quality today?”
High impact AI use cases for SMEs often include:
- Resume screening and candidate matching
- Customer support automation
- Document processing and compliance checks
- Demand forecasting and reporting
- Operational workflow automation
When AI is tied to a clear business outcome, ROI becomes measurable and controllable.
2️ Pilot Small, Scale Smart
AI adoption does not require a big bang transformation.
A smarter approach:
- Start with a pilot use case
- Test with real data
- Measure time saved, accuracy improved, and cost reduced
- Scale only what works
This minimizes:
- Upfront investment
- Organizational resistance
- Risk of failed implementations
Small pilots create fast wins, building confidence across teams.
3️ Use Secure, Domain Focused AI (Not Generic Tools)
Public AI tools may be powerful but they often raise concerns around:
- Data privacy
- IP leakage
- Regulatory compliance (GDPR, ISO, SOC2)
SMEs should prioritize:
- Private or enterprise grade AI deployments
- Clear data ownership and access controls
- Industry and domain trained AI models

4️ Integrate AI Into Existing Systems
AI should fit into your workflow, not replace it overnight.
Successful AI adoption means:
- Integrating with existing HR, ERP, CRM, or ATS systems
- Reducing manual handovers
- Supporting teams rather than overwhelming them
When AI becomes an invisible assistant inside daily operations, adoption increases naturally.
5️ Focus on Change Management, Not Just Technology
AI success is as much about people as it is about platforms.
SMEs that succeed with AI:
- Train teams on how AI supports their work
- Clearly define human in the loop decision points
- Build trust through transparency and explainability
AI should augment human expertise, not replace it.
